Our Robotics & Control Kit is a collection of parts for use with our Digital Control Unit (DCU) and with the LabPro analog output line. It is a great way to introduce engineering, programming, and design concepts, and it is perfect for student projects. The Robotics & Control Kit comes with specific wiring directions and a terminal block; so everything can be connected and operated with no soldering necessary.

The Robotics & Control Kit Manual
Included with the Robotics & Control Kit, the manual contains the following open-ended student projects.- Alarm System
- Use a Motion Detector to start a buzzer sounding when activated.
- Greenhouse
- Use a Temperature Probe to make a temperature-controlled environment.
- Flashing LEDs
- Learn to control digital output lines programatically.
- Bi-Color LED Demonstration
- Program a bicolor LED to be red, green, or yellow.
- Traffic Light
- Build a working traffic light, perhaps using a sensor.
- Optical Illusion
- Control a DC motor with the analog output line of LabPro.
- Wave Demonstration
- Control a standing wave demonstration using analog output.
- Blinking Lamp
- Control the brightness of a lamp with a feedback and control system.
- Rubber Band Launcher
- Control a servo motor to launch a rubber band.
- Candy Dispenser
- Use a servo motor to move candy along an assembly line.
- Mouse Trap
- Use a Photogate to build a better mousetrap.
- Sun Tracker
- Use two Light Sensors to build a heliotrope.
- Tea Maker
- Use a Temperature Probe and stepper motor make a whimsical kitchen device.
- Marketing Display
- Use a Motion Detector for a display that knows when to do its thing.
LabVIEW, REALbasic, and calculator sample programs included with the Digital Control Unit (DCU) demonstrate the use of all of the parts in this kit. With access to the DCU sample programs, this kit, and their imagination, students will be able to create and learn in the fun environment of control and robotics. Students will need to supply standard laboratory equipment and household supplies.
